The conversion rate between centimeters and inches is 1 inch = 2.54 centimeters. This means that to convert centimeters to inches, you divide the number of centimeters by 2.54.

To convert 21 centimeters to US customary inches, you divide 21 by 2.54, which equals approximately 8.27 inches.

Converting 21 centimeters to US customary inches is a straightforward process. To begin, you need to know the conversion rate between centimeters and inches. There are 2.54 centimeters in one inch. To convert 21 centimeters to inches, you simply divide the number of centimeters by 2.54. So, to convert 21 centimeters to inches, you would divide 21 by 2.54.
